The K9 VAJRA-T SPH is an enhanced version of HTW’s K9 Thunder, customized and co-developed by L&T and HTW to suit the specific requirements of the Indian army, including desert operations. Among the requirements, special attention is paid to performance in desert conditions.

MBRL is based on the chassis of Ashok layland HMV 6X6 all-wheel-drive truck, features a air conditioned crew cabin in twin-row seat layout, offers sufficient space to house the computation and fire control equipment. Though Indian Army still have older BM-21 regiment operational featuring Russian origin URAL trucks.
